Output 39ef22ab3c7df071fd87bfa108d7c6bb93bdd1bbd63fecefdf9bf67fdae8a09c:3

value
15990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b604ccb68cbb0b6d2e8a6e0c2509e96c03da024 OP_EQUAL
address
3A2An3HKJSJUMrxSwT8WCg3wd7gJhTBYcB
transaction
39ef22ab3c7df071fd87bfa108d7c6bb93bdd1bbd63fecefdf9bf67fdae8a09c
confirmations
158697
spent
true